Egypt: Oranges were the only fruit to record price increases last week
date:Mar 01, 2017
Research carried out by the Research Unit of the Egyptian Chamber of Commerce confirmed that fruit and vegetable prices in Egypt recorded a slight decrease last week.

The Unit confirmed that the price of a kilo of tomatoes fell from five pounds* per kilo to 2.5 pounds per kilo, while that of green peppers fell to 5 pounds per kilo, after having reached 7 pounds.
